To crack the Reasoning section, you need a balanced approach between conceptual clarity and rigorous practice.
Do not jump straight into mock tests. Spend the first two weeks ensuring you understand the core logic behind topics like Syllogism and Input-Output. Use standard books like M.K. Pandeyโs Analytical Reasoning or R.S. Aggarwal for a strong start.
Once you are comfortable with the concepts, start practicing sectional tests. Focus on 'Topic Tests' where you solve 50 questions of a single type (e.g., Blood Relations) to build muscle memory. This helps in identifying the specific 'traps' set by examiners.
Mock tests are the mirror of your preparation. After every test, spend double the time analyzing your mistakes. Did you spend too much time on a difficult puzzle? Did you make a silly error in a simple inequality question? Tracking these metrics is the key to improvement.
In the Thane DCC Bank Junior Clerk exam, you are racing against the clock. Adopt the 'Skip and Return' strategy. If you encounter a complex puzzle that looks time-consuming, move to easier topics like Inequalities or Coding-Decoding first. Secure those marks, build your confidence, and then tackle the complex puzzles in the remaining time.
